2007 Hyundai Tucson vs. 2006 Suzuki Grand Vitara
To start off, 2007 Hyundai Tucson is newer by 1 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 2006 Suzuki Grand Vitara.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 2006 Suzuki Grand Vitara would be higher. At 2,648 cc (6 cylinders), 2007 Hyundai Tucson is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2007 Hyundai Tucson (173 HP @ 6000 RPM) has 47 more horse power than 2006 Suzuki Grand Vitara. (126 HP @ 5900 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2007 Hyundai Tucson should accelerate faster than 2006 Suzuki Grand Vitara.
Because 2006 Suzuki Grand Vitara is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 2007 Hyundai Tucson.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2006 Suzuki Grand Vitara will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2007 Hyundai Tucson (241 Nm @ 4000 RPM) has 67 more torque (in Nm) than 2006 Suzuki Grand Vitara. (174 Nm @ 2900 RPM). This means 2007 Hyundai Tucson will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2006 Suzuki Grand Vitara.
Compare all specifications:
2007 Hyundai Tucson | 2006 Suzuki Grand Vitara | |
Make | Hyundai | Suzuki |
Model | Tucson | Grand Vitara |
Year Released | 2007 | 2006 |
Body Type | SUV | SUV |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 2648 cc | 1995 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 6 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| V | in-line |
Valves per Cylinder | 4 valves | 4 valves |
Horse Power | 173 HP | 126 HP |
Engine RPM | 6000 RPM | 5900 RPM |
Torque | 241 Nm | 174 Nm |
Torque RPM | 4000 RPM | 2900 RPM |
Engine Bore Size | 87 mm | 84 mm |
Engine Stroke Size | 75 mm | 90 mm |
Fuel Type | Diesel | Gasoline - Premium |
Drive Type | Front | 4WD |
Number of Seats | 5 seats | 5 seats |
Number of Doors | 5 doors | 5 doors |
Vehicle Length | 4330 mm | 4200 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1840 mm | 1790 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1740 mm | 1750 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2640 mm | 2490 mm |
Fuel Consumption Overall | 10.7 L/100km | 9.3 L/100km |
Fuel Tank Capacity | 65 L | 66 L |
